Is it beneficial to express some "BNL AI/ML strategy"? Especially if it
sets us apart from the unwashed masses?

It is widely recognized (and seems to be a recent trending Internet
meme) that one should first exhaust "conventional" ways to extract
information from data before applying AI/ML. Use accrued domain
knowledge to wisely guide application of AI/ML.

This is a strategy our group has adhered to strongly for the LArTPC work
while our other neutrino LArTPC AI/ML friends prefer to throw data at
the GPU and see what slides off.

I feel it is the right strategy, but it goes against funding trends
where real thinking is being discounted in favor of the artificial type.
